Sphaerirostris
Sphaerirostris is a genus of parasitic worms belonging to the family Centrorhynchidae.[1]

The species of this genus are found in Europe, Russia and Northern America.[1]
Species:[1]
- Sphaerirostris areolatus (Rudolphi, 1819)
- Sphaerirostris batrachus (Das, 1952)
- Sphaerirostris bipartitus (Soloviev, 1912)
